Understanding Your Audience

The first step in creating a successful CTA strategy is understanding your target audience. Analyze their preferences, behaviors, and needs. This knowledge allows you to tailor your CTAs to resonate with them, increasing the likelihood of engagement.

Designing Effective CTAs

An effective CTA should be clear, concise, and compelling. Use action-oriented language that prompts immediate response. Incorporate contrasting colors and strategic placement to make your CTA stand out on the page.

Best Practices for CTA Design

  • Use strong, action verbs like “Subscribe,” “Download,” or “Join.”
  • Keep the message brief and focused.
  • Place CTAs above the fold for maximum visibility.
  • Ensure mobile responsiveness for users on all devices.

Integrating CTAs into Content

Embedding CTAs naturally within your content encourages engagement without disrupting the user experience. Use contextual placement where the CTA complements the surrounding information, making it more appealing and relevant.

Examples of Effective CTA Integration

  • Adding a “Download our Guide” button at the end of a blog post.
  • Including a “Subscribe Now” banner within a video.
  • Embedding a “Share this Article” button after key points.

Measuring Success and Making Adjustments

Track the performance of your CTAs using analytics tools. Monitor click-through rates, conversions, and user interactions. Use this data to refine your strategy, testing different messages, designs, and placements to optimize engagement.
